WebThe First Motor Carriage in England. The Honourable Evelyn Ellis (1843-1913), an inveterate traveller whose background had been at the Embassy in Brussels, was interested in the developing motor industry in France and Germany in the 1890s and became a pioneer in promoting it over here. WebDec 12, 2001 · The ‘puffing devil’ or ‘Captain Dick’s puffer’, the first passenger-carrying vehicle powered by steam, made its debut on a road outside Redruth in Cornwall on the nineteenth century’s first Christmas Eve. Cornish mine managers were known as captains and Captain Dick was the prodigious thirty-year-old inventor Richard Trevithick.

In 1803, what is said to have been the first horseless carriage was a steam-driven vehicle demonstrated in London, England, by Richard Trevithick. In the 1820s, Goldsworthy Gurney built steam-powered road vehicles.
